Azerbaijan is likely to begin issuing mobile electronic signatures by the end of 1st quarter of 2013.

The Ministry of Communications & IT of Azerbaijan reports that at present the Center for Certification Services is working to ensure safe access to portal E-Government from smartphones and other mobile devices. In the 1st quarter of 2013 the citizens will be able to use mobile authentication and the use of services available on the portal.

Earlier, in accord with the MCIT approved action plan, the launch of this system is scheduled for January or February 2013.

The Ministry’s specialists consider that this innovation will increase the access of citizens to the many e-services.

“The procedure for issuing mobile e-signatures has not been defined, but most likely there will be no need to address directly to the operator on issue of e- signature, and the code will be issued in a way of identification of a mobile number. Today, work on database of mobile phone numbers is at stage of completion that will make easier the process of issuing mobile e-signatures, as the database reflects the passport details of the owner of phone number,” the Ministry emphasized.

Specialists think that to date it has been introduced a whole range of e-services, ASAN service, and provision of mobile e-signature will allow even more people to use these services.
